Sean Salisbury Talks About Brett Favre's Comments On Aaron Rodgers
/ CBS Sacramento
The one and only Sean Salisbury stopped in for his weekly visit with Carmichael Dave. Sean was on his game as always when discussing the recent statements made by Brett Favre towards Aaron Rodgers. He discussed in more detail his career at ESPN, and talked about the insecurities NFL Quarterbacks have as well as the depression most athletes deal with after they call it quits.
